Pros & Cons Face-Off
Evaluative strengths and weaknesses — not feature lists
Pros
- +Best multi-tenant MSP support in FinOps category
- +Broad multi-cloud coverage including Alibaba
- +Mature governance and policy engine
- +Strong VMware/Broadcom enterprise integrations
Cons
- −Broadcom acquisition creates roadmap uncertainty
- −UI less modern than newer FinOps tools
Pros
- +Best-in-class per-resource cost granularity
- +Covers SaaS costs (Datadog, Snowflake) not just cloud
- +Modern UI that engineers and finance both enjoy
- +Generous free tier
Cons
- −Automated optimization limited vs CAST AI or Zesty
- −Kubernetes cost allocation requires Kubecost or similar for deep detail
